Grant For Organizing Conference

The "Grant for Organizing Conference (GOC)" scheme by AICTE provides financial assistance to institutions for organizing conferences in various fields of technical education. Both Onsite Conferences and Online Conferences are supported.

Benefits

**Onsite Conference** _National Level Conference:_ One-third of the total expenditure incurred on organizing the Conference is subject to a maximum of ₹ 3,00,000. _International Level Conference:_ One-third of the total expenditure incurred on organizing the Conference is subject to a maximum of ₹ 4,00,000. **Online Conference** (including e-Conference, Virtual Conference, web-conference, and Digital Conference) _National/ International Level Conference:_ One-third of the total expenditure incurred on organizing the online Conference is subject to a maximum of ₹ 50,000. _The disbursement of the Funds is on a reimbursement basis after the successful completion of the conference and submission of requisite documents by the institute._

Eligibility

(a) AICTE-approved institute with at least 8 years of existence. (b) Coordinator must: - (i) be a full-time regular Associate Professor or Professor or a senior faculty with at least 10-year experience in teaching and research with publications and - (ii) have organized at least three conferences ifArea: IndiaBenefit: cash
